Pecas

Conjunto de scripts que agilizan varios de los procesos del quehacer editorial.

Solución de problemas / FAQ

Hay ocasiones donde el uso o instalación de Pecas es un poco conflictivo. Aquí están los problemas más comunes y sus soluciones.

En todos los sistemas operativos

¿Cómo actualizo Pecas?

Pecas se actualiza constantemente, se arreglan errores o se implementan nuevos elementos. ¡No te quedes fuera!, de vez en cuando ejecuta:

                pc-doctor --update
            

No cuento con internet, ¿cómo puedo leer la documentación?

Todas las herramientas de Pecas cuentan con el comando -h que permite leer su documentación. Por ejemplo:

                pc-automata -h
            

Pecas no puede instalarse: El fichero ya existe

Esto quiere decir que falló la primera pretensión de instalar Pecas. En posteriores intentos se ha querido crear una carpeta llamada .pecas, pero esta ya existe. Para solucionar este problema, hay que eliminar ese fichero ejecutando lo siguiente:

                rm -rf ~/.pecas
            

Para terminar, repite de nuevo la instalación.

Uso de EpubCheck para verificar EPUB

EpubCheck es la herramienta oficial para verificar que la estructura del EPUB sea la correcta.

Es necesario tener instalado Java SE Development Kit (JDK), sin importar tu sistema operativo, descárgalo aquí.

Nota: no es necesario instalarlo, puedes verificar archivos EPUB con EpubCheck en línea desde este enlace.

Uso de Ace para verificar EPUB

Ace es una herramienta que permite verificar el grado de accesibilidad del EPUB para personas con deficiencia visual.

Para instalarlo visita este enlace.

Para cualquier problema relacionado a su instalación, revisa esta enlace.

Nota: su instalación solo es recomendable. Pecas puede usarse sin su presencia.

¿Cuál fuente usa Pecas por defecto?

Pecas apoya al movimiento de tipografías abiertas. La serifa utilizada es Bitter ht de Sol Matas.

En Linux

Error con pc-tiff2pdf: tiffcp: no se encontró la orden

En algunas distribuciones de Linux libtiff no incluye las herramientas tiff. Para solucionarlo, se tiene que instalar el paquete libtiff-tools que en algunas distribuciones se encuentra en el paquete tiff.

En Mac

Pecas no puede descargarse: SSL_ERROR_SYSCALL

Esto quiere decir que es necesario actualizar git. Para esto hay que descargarlo aquí y reinstalarlo.

Ahora solo hay eliminar el fechero existente, descrito en «Pecas no puede instalarse: El fichero ya existe».

En Windows

¿Cómo uso Pecas en Windows?

Según la versión de Windows, tenemos las siguientes alternativas.

Windows 10

Se necesita instalar Ubuntu como Windows Subsystem for Linux.

Si no te agrada la idea o quieres tener algo más liviano, es posible utilizar Cygwin, descrito en la siguiente sección.

Windows 7, 8 y 10

Se necesita instalar Cygwin con los siguientes paquetes:

Una vez instalado, desde Cygwin instala una gema de Ruby ejecutando:

                gem install json_pure